A small family run business where the personal touch is more than evident - hence I check out what she has on offer often - she features the really lovely WEST YORKSHIRE SPINNERS WOOLS - apparently a business run by a Father and his son
I am trying some out to see how it handles in crochet. All the WYSW are locally sourced wools and spun at their factory in Oxenhope near Keighly in West Yorkshire
